Nichia and GVL Settle US Patent Case regarding Basic Filament LED Patent

Nichia and GVL have agreed to settle the case titled Nichia Corp. v. Global Value Lighting LLC, Case No. 1:19-cv-01388-RGA, pending in the United States District Court for the District of Delaware. As part of the settlement, GVL has agreed to pay Nichia a license fee in return for gaining access to the technology covered by Nichia’s U.S. Patent No. 9,752,734 (“the ’734 Patent”).
